An urn contains b black balls and r red balls. One of the balls is drawn at random, but when it is put back in the urn c additional balls of the same color are put in with it. Now suppose that we draw another ball. Show that the probability that the ?rst ball drawn was black given that the second ball drawn was red is b/(b + r + c).

Sixty percent of the families in a certain community own their own car, thirty percent own their own home, and twenty percent own both their own car and their own home. If a family is randomly chosen, what is the probability that this family owns a car or a house but not both?
